Definition of Social Media Analytics

Social Media Analytics (SMA) is a set of tools that companies use to gather and evaluate data from social networking sites. This crucial information revolves around customers’ interactions with online content, providing invaluable insights into their interests, preferences, and behaviors.

The data gathered can highlight industry trends, track customer purchasing habits for specific brands, or even identify how consumers feel about certain products. These in-depth analyses present opportunities for businesses to adapt their digital marketing strategies and enhance engagement on their social media platforms.

Responsibilities of a Social Media Analyst

A Social Media Analyst holds a crucial role within business marketing teams, guiding the evolution of digital outreach strategies. Their responsibilities typically include:

  1. Gathering and interpreting data from social media platforms to identify patterns and trends about customer engagement.
  2. Evaluating consumer behavior and feedback on various social networking channels.
  3. Assisting businesses in enhancing their digital marketing strategies based on audience engagement metrics.
  4. Examining interactions between the audience and company’s content across different social media mediums.
  5. Making informed suggestions for content improvement grounded in consumer engagement data analysis.
  6. Identifying industry trends and tracking brand – specific consumer purchasing tendencies to help shape future marketing initiatives.
  7. Using analytics tools, they extract insights about customers’ preferences, priorities, and interests, informing product development or branding options.
  8. Regularly monitoring and analyzing competitors’ performance to keep up with the competitive landscape.

Impressions and Reach

Impressions and reach are key metrics in social media analytics that provide valuable insights into the effectiveness of your marketing efforts. Impressions refer to the number of times your content is displayed on users’ screens, while reach represents the total number of unique individuals who have seen your content.

By analyzing these metrics, businesses can gauge their brand visibility and audience engagement. Furthermore, impressions and reach help track how well you’re connecting with your target audience and identify opportunities for improvement.

With this data, you can refine your social media strategies to maximize your brand’s exposure and increase customer interactions.

Response Rate and Time

Analyzing response rate and time is a crucial aspect of social media analytics. Response rate refers to the percentage of interactions or engagements that receive a response from the brand or organization.

It indicates how effectively businesses are engaging with their audience and addressing customer concerns. On the other hand, response time measures how quickly brands or organizations respond to customer interactions on social media.

By improving these metrics, businesses can enhance customer satisfaction, loyalty, and overall brand reputation.
